Kilroy's legacy – the silent hero of an entire generation
“Kilroy was here” – three words, a simple face, but a powerful symbol. During World War II, Kilroy's image appeared everywhere American soldiers were deployed: on ships, bunkers, and walls – always with a mischievous smile and a quiet promise: We were here, we stand together. No one knew exactly who Kilroy was, but he became a symbol of perseverance: a cartoon comrade who accompanied soldiers through the hardest days with humor and courage.
Kilroy's spirit lived on in later missions, such as in Iraq and Afghanistan. His drawing became a tradition, a silent message of solidarity. Spartan Blades honors this legacy with the Kilroy Folder—a successful combination of tactical function and historical respect.
A statement with history
Developed by William W. Harsey Jr. and manufactured by Spartan Blades, the Kilroy Folder stands for uncompromising quality. The 10.2 cm long spear-point blade made of black PVD-coated CPM MagnaCut steel is extremely sharp, corrosion-resistant, and ready for any task – whether in everyday use or in the field.
With a total length of 22.8 cm and a weight of 167 g, the knife is comfortably balanced in the hand. The titanium handle is engraved with Kilroy's face and a WWII tank – a stylish reference to its historical inspiration. Thanks to its flat grind and finely tapered top edge, the knife impresses with its precision and versatility. The company was founded by retired US Army Special Forces Mark Carey and Curtis Iovito. With an unrivaled expertise that comes from 40+ years of professional experience, the two designed and manufactured their first custom knives while still in the military. In 2008, they recognized their potential and decided to produce tactical and outdoor knives on a larger scale. Spartan Blades was born.
The beginnings were spent making knives in an old pre-war barn, and the customer base consisted of friends, acquaintances, old colleagues and absolute knife fans. Today, the still young company can look back on a number of successes and awards won by Spartan Blades with its unusual ideas and excellent designs. The company now delivers worldwide and produces at several locations.
The grading of the knives in the different classes is also definitely interesting:
The Elite Grade with the golden logo only features knives that are actually still made in Southern Pines, North Carolina. They are equipped with the most exclusive materials and will knock the socks off any knife connoisseur.
The Pro Grade with the silver logo are produced in collaboration with Ka-Bar under Pineland Cutlery. Also “Proudly Made in USA” and also high quality, sturdy knives that are not afraid of any outdoor work.
The field grade, underlined by the bronze logo, is suitable for all knife fans who do not have such an open budget. Production takes place abroad. This means that the knives can be offered at a lower price. Despite the good prices, cheap material has not been used here: AUS 8 and CTS-XHP steel are used as well as G10 or carbon fiber.
